Currency Management Department Instruction No. 2 on Counterfeit Currency Notes Handling

The Central Bank of Myanmar’s Currency Management Department has issued Instruction No. 2 (2017–2018) mandating state and private banks to systematically identify, document, and store counterfeit currency notes received from depositors. Branch managers must complete standardized forms capturing depositor details, note specifications, and transaction records, then forward the verified notes to local police stations while retaining copies for internal audit. Banks are further required to submit accurate monthly and annual summaries of all stored counterfeit notes to the Central Bank’s headquarters in Naypyidaw to ensure consistent regulatory oversight and record-keeping.
